“Jim Kenney has served as mayor of Philadelphia since 2016. Throughout his tenure, he has been a dedicated advocate for children, youth, and their families. One of the hallmarks of his time in office has been the passage of the Philadelphia Beverage Tax, which has provided approximately $171 million to support quality and $26 million to support since the tax’s inception in 2016. Philadelphia is one of the few cities in the country to levy this type of tax.”
